I upgraded to 1.2.11 yesterday and storage that was being graphed fine all dropped to zero.

snmpwalk shows, index,storage,allocation, used all correctly. but, the cacti.log shows, the ss_host_disk.php returns zero

this is on rhel 8, SELinux disabled,

ran ss_host_disk from command line, and the returned values are correct. But, poller returns all '0's

I confirmed, that on a second test server running 1.2.10, the ss_host_cpu/disk.php scripts return correct values.

copied them over to 1.2.11 and the results are expected, have to study the difference between the versions to see what might be the issue.
